Exclusive Q&A with We The Kings

WeTheKings.jpg

We The Kings second album, Smile Kid, just hit stores last week, so J-14 sat down with lead singer Travis Clark, drummer Danny Duncan, and guitarist Hunter Thomsen to chat about the new record, their collab with Demi Lovato, and why Travis isn't afraid to admit that he's a Twi-hard!

J-14: How would you describe the sound of the new record, Smile Kid?
Travis Clark:
Smile Kid is a very dynamic, full-sounding record that makes you smile. We want people to laugh, smile, and be happy listening to it and hope that a song makes them think of a moment in time that brings them happiness. Half the record is like "Check Yes, Juliet, "Secret Valentine," and "Skyway Avenue" 2.0 -- songs that were written shortly after the first record [We The Kings' self-titled debut album] was released. Then as we started touring and having new life experiences, we wrote songs like "She Takes Me High," "Promise the Stars," and "Heaven Can Wait," and all these other ones that are still same energy but have different lyrical content or are hookier and a little more dynamic.

J-14: Which is the most personal Smile Kid track for you?
Hunter Thomsen:
"Promise the Stars," the second song on the record. I'm a huge Beatles fan, and we tried to give it a Beatles-esque sound. I think we did a pretty good job. I like the guitar lines in it. It's way different than the rest of the record, just unique.
Travis: I really like the "We'll Be a Dream" track with Demi Lovato. It's a song all about growing up and wondering what you're going to be. The imagery for it is two kids sitting on this hill looking at the New York skyline wondering what they're going to be, or which building they're going to work in, or if they're going to be a firefighter or airplane pilot. I always wanted to be play music, so my dream came true. "We'll Be a Dream" is saying live life and never give up because you can be what you want to be. It takes time and effort. That's a really emotional song for me because it all came true.
Danny: Travis cried so much recording that song.
Hunter: That's the truth. We put buckets underneath the mic stand.

Is Rob Over Being Edward?

rob1.jpg


Rob will take a break from playing Edward Cullen to star in Remember Me, a new romantic flick where he plays the leading love interest - a part we all know he's perfect for! No one has been named as his costar yet, but J-14 will keep you updated when we find out who the lucky lady is.

And don't worry that Rob won't have time for Eclipse, the actor will definitely return as our favorite vampire! He'll just have a busy schedule for the rest of the year: New Moon will wrap up in Italy in May, then Rob will come to New York to film Remember Me, and in August he'll be back working on the third Twilight movie!

This weekend, J-14 saw a screening of Rob's indie flick How to Be at the Tribeca Film Festival and loved him as a moody musician. When asked why he cast Rob in the role, director Oliver Irving joked that he was just, "sooo dreamy," and then admitted that Rob was the best who auditioned because of his acting and musical abilities. In May, Rob will also be portraying artist Salvador Dali in Little Ashes, another dramatic role totally different than his character Edward.

J-14's TWILIGHT DVD Countdown: 1 More Day! The 7-Part Documentary

TwilightDVD.jpg

Follow J-14.com's exclusive countdown to the Twilight DVD release on March 21... every day this week, we feature a new scoop on the exclusive DVD features!

Hey J-14er! It's Tierney, the intern, with your fifth and final day of exclusive scoop on the Twilight DVD special features! We're just hours away from the release. Remember, the cast is going to be making surprise visits to some of the midnight DVD release parties TONIGHT so you should definitely attend one near you! The last special feature we are going to dish about is the 7-part documentary all about the making of Twilight, called "The Adventure Begins!"

  I loved this special feature because it really gave you an intimate look at how the cast and crew took Twilight from the pages to the big screen! It also had interviews with the cast and crew who talked about how they filmed certain scenes like the vampire baseball scene where they attached the actors to strings to make them look like they were running faster! Poor Rob complained that it hurt a lot and that he was probably going to have scars! At least the scene looked amazing though, right?

  The first portion of the interview gave the backstory on how Stephenie Meyer thought of the idea to write Twilight. Did you know the novel was based off a dream she had about Bella and Edward?! Her dream was the meadow scene, one of the most pivotal parts in their relationship and my favorite part of the book!  

It was awesome to see some of the behind-the-scenes footage of all the actors! One my favorite parts was when they were filming Rob and Kristen walking into prom and Rob just started whistling out of nowhere! It was so weird but so cute! Another part that was pretty hilarious was Kristen trying to get out of the red truck and the door wouldn't open! Her face was priceless!  

You also get to see Jackson play guitar for a little bit! He is such a cool guy and this documentary actually made me develop a little bit of a crush on him! Don't worry Rob, you're still my favorite! Rob actually falls at least twice in this documentary (uh, is he trying to be Joe Jonas?!)! My favorite fall was when they were doing the slow dance at the prom. He was just standing around with Catherine Hardwicke and fell! Unfortunately, Kristen wasn't around to see it happen!  

In this special feature, you also got to see how they filmed a lot of the action sequences, like the fight between Edward and James at the end of the movie. It was interesting to see because when you are watching a movie, you never realize all the work that goes into it!  You also get to see how they filmed the vampire baseball scene. Did you know Ashley Greene had never thrown a baseball in her life before Twilight?! She looked like such a pro in the film. My favorite part of this scene though was one of Rob's trademark beanies made an appearance! When they were rehearsing the scene, he was wearing a blue one!  

This documentary is perfect for any Twilight fan! You get to see a lot of behind the scenes footage and get to hear from the actors. I didn't want to give too much away but there is a funny part where it took Rob 13 takes to catch the apple in the cafeteria scene! Him and Kristen were having so much fun and laughing like crazy! Robert Pattinson Talks Proposing To Kristen Stewart, Camilla Belle & Jonas!

robdishes.jpg

Even though Robert Pattinson is super-busy filming New Moon in Canada, he took some time to clear up some juicy rumors that have been spreading! He told GQ that he proposed to Kristen Stewart, but it was purely a joke! "I said that in some interview, as a joke -- 'Oh, I proposed to her multiple times,'" Rob says. "And then it gets printed: 'On the set, he proposed multiple times.'" Rob also said that he did NOT steal Camilla Belle "from the Jonas Brother," meaning Joe Jonas. He insists that he and Camilla are just close friends. In fact, Rob says that he doesn't even want a girlfriend in this environment, which is awesome for us Rob lovers out there -- he's single!
